While many falconry books briefly touch on the ethics of the sport, “The Philosophy & Ethics of Falconry” is entirely dedicated to addressing the chief ethical and philosophical questions at the heart of falconry. Listeners, whether they are aspiring, new, or experienced falconers (or simply someone intrigued by this unique method of hunting) will be introduced to several philosophical traditions and what wisdom they have to offer for falconry. This book also responds to critics of falconry and offers a robust ethical defense of the sport from an internationally recognized teacher of philosophy and debate. Regardless of the listener's experience with falconry or style of hawking, everyone will walk away from this book with a richer understanding of what makes the sport worth pursuing and how it fits into an examined, ethical, and worthwhile life.
